Hello all beginners!!
NO POLYGEL is for fresh out of the gate beginners!!! Do you have to be a professional to apply? No… I had acrylic nails for over 15 years. Then I learned how to do my own acrylic. Then I stopped because it’s very time consuming. And decent professional products were becoming harder to come by when I’m not a pro.I came across polygel which also has its own learning curve.My suggestions/tips from a non pro:• Watch tons of videos on YouTube first.• Be very careful NOT to push up to the cuticle! This will cut your time literally in half if you can master placement!• Use a dehydrator and bonder! Push your cuticles back! And clean them up. If not they will all lift and pop super quick!• Nail prep will help these nails last a lot longer!!• Stop complaining about spending $30 for a set when it would cost you $60-$100 for some of these long elaborate sets y’all wanna do• Remember this takes time to learn to do and mold! If you think this is gonna be as easy as a press on with glue… it’s not…• I find it easiest to flash cure one nail at a time to hold form placement then go back and do a full cure ON both sides top and bottom.• if this is something you are serious about invest in a good lamp and efile (drill)• you shouldn’t need clips to keep them in place!!! If you’re getting lifting at the cuticle while the product is UNCURED/still wet then try different tips!! And/or base coat. Also file and firm your tips to match your nail bed.• rubbing alcohol can be used as slip solution!!• DON’T over use slip solution!!!!!!! This one is super important!!! You’ll get lifting and longer cure times. If using isopropyl alcohol let dry if you have too much. If using modelones slip then dab some off with a lint free nail wipe or just give a minute to dry!My picture I’m posting is my 5th or 6th set using polygel (saviland and modelones) and I’m still getting the hang of it. This set is a mixture of modelones sets.I have saviland, modelones, gershion, and gellen polygel.So far modelones and saviland are my favorite. Gellen is super soft but I can’t speak to the longevity because I’m currently wearing their set.I also can’t speak to gershion. I haven’t tried their set yet. But I think they also went out of business I can’t find their products anywhere.For some reason my 2nd set of modelones onlyLasted two weeks and I’m not sure why. But the 3rd last longer. User error? Who knows.Saviland lasted the longest with no lifting so far but their glitter polygel chips a little easier then I’d like.With all that said I prefer my nails to look more natural, shorter and I like them THIN.So for people giving 1 star reviews because it takes too long or it’s too hard to use… please remember this is a cheaper substitute for salon nails. You do need practice. You should watch videos. Do realize that your first second and probably 3rd set is gonna take you 3 hours. Depending on how long you want them and how many colors you want to blend and such. How complex of a set you want.THESE AREN'T JUST POP AND GO! Lol
